Watford's Ismaila Sarr rejoins Senegal at Africa Cup Of Nations

Watford winger Ismaila Sarr has joined up with the Senegal squad ahead of their Africa Cup Of Nations quarter-final match as he prepares to return from injury.

Watford winger Ismaila Sarr has rejoined Senegal at the Africa Cup Of Nations.

The Hornets star had been chosen to be part of the squad from the beginning of the tournament, but was missing due to the knee injury he suffered against Manchester United in November.

The club had argued with his international outfit, not wanting him to be part of the tournament, with the Premier League side hoping to bring him back fully fit when ready.

Despite that, Senegal have continued to push for the 23-year-old to be involved, and he has now met up with the rest of his teammates ahead of the round of 16 clash against Cape Verde.

Sarr did not feature in that match, which they won 2-0 via goals from Sadio Mane and Bamba Dieng; however, he is expected to be available for their quarter-final match.

The winger has made 12 appearances so far this season in the Premier League, scoring five goals during that period.
